On October 1, 2013, the Okanagan Chapter of the Canadian Association of Retired Persons (CARP) will be joining chapters across Canada in celebrating International Day of Older Persons.

The Okanagan chapter will be celebrating this day by recognizing the contribution of older persons, particularly in the area of arts and culture. This year’s theme, as identified by the UN is: “The future we want: What older persons are saying,” emphasizing the importance of putting ageing on the international development agenda.
